About

Shaswat Barua is a scholar working on Materials Chemistry, Polymers and Plastics and Biomedical Engineering. According to data from OpenAlex, Shaswat Barua has authored 29 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Materials Chemistry, 9 papers in Polymers and Plastics and 5 papers in Biomedical Engineering. Recurrent topics in Shaswat Barua’s work include Nanoparticles: synthesis and applications (8 papers), Dendrimers and Hyperbranched Polymers (6 papers) and Conducting polymers and applications (4 papers). Shaswat Barua is often cited by papers focused on Nanoparticles: synthesis and applications (8 papers), Dendrimers and Hyperbranched Polymers (6 papers) and Conducting polymers and applications (4 papers). Shaswat Barua collaborates with scholars based in India, Canada and South Korea. Shaswat Barua's co-authors include Niranjan Karak, Satyabrat Gogoi, Raju Khan, Rashmita Devi, Hemant Sankar Dutta, Pronobesh Chattopadhyay, Alak Kumar Buragohain, Suman Thakur, Pallabi Das and Satya Sundar Bhattacharya and has published in prestigious journals such as Journal of Hazardous Materials, Food Chemistry and Carbohydrate Polymers.
